
The advent of 5G technology has revolutionized industrial connectivity, offering more than just faster speeds. A 5G Industrial Router is a game-changer for businesses, providing cost savings, efficiency gains, and the ability to unlock new revenue streams. Unlike traditional routers, a sim card router 5g leverages the power of 5G networks to deliver ultra-low latency, high reliability, and seamless connectivity in harsh industrial environments. This makes it an ideal solution for industries such as manufacturing, logistics, and energy.
One of the most significant advantages of 5G Industrial Routers is their ability to reduce operational costs. By minimizing downtime and optimizing maintenance schedules, businesses can save millions annually. For example, a study in Hong Kong showed that manufacturing plants using 5G Industrial Routers reported a 30% reduction in downtime, translating to an annual savings of HKD 5 million per facility. Additionally, the enhanced data collection capabilities of these routers enable predictive maintenance, further reducing unexpected breakdowns.
Beyond cost savings, 5G Industrial Routers open doors to new business models. With real-time data analytics and IoT integration, companies can offer value-added services such as remote monitoring and asset tracking. This not only improves customer satisfaction but also creates additional revenue streams. The versatility of a sim card router 5g ensures that businesses can adapt to evolving market demands without significant infrastructure changes.

Calculating the ROI of 5G Industrial Routers involves evaluating both tangible and intangible benefits. Key metrics to consider include:
| Metric | Description | Example |
|---|---|---|
| Payback Period | Time taken to recover the initial investment | 6-12 months |
| Internal Rate of Return (IRR) | Annualized return on investment | 30-50% |
| Net Present Value (NPV) | Total value of benefits minus costs | HKD 2 million |
Real-world case studies further illustrate these benefits. A Hong Kong-based energy company deployed 5G Industrial Routers across its grid, resulting in a 35% reduction in maintenance costs and a payback period of just 8 months. Another example is a smart factory that used a sim card router 5g to integrate IoT devices, achieving a 40% improvement in production efficiency.
To ensure maximum ROI from 5G Industrial Routers, businesses should adopt the following strategies:
Not all routers are created equal. Factors such as environmental conditions, data requirements, and scalability must be considered. For example, a sim card router 5g with ruggedized design is ideal for outdoor industrial settings, while a high-capacity router may be better suited for data-intensive applications.
Industrial networks are prime targets for cyberattacks. Ensuring your 5G Industrial Router has advanced security features like VPN support, firewalls, and regular firmware updates is crucial.
Seamless integration with legacy systems ensures smooth operations and minimizes disruption. APIs and middleware can facilitate this process.
Employees must be trained to use the routers effectively. Ongoing support ensures any issues are resolved quickly, maintaining productivity.
